|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Type | Relay |
| Model | JQX-105F-4-012D-1HS |
| Brand | JQX |
| Coil Voltage | 12V DC |
| Coil Power | 0.6W |
| Contact Form | 4PDT (4 Form C) |
| Rated Load | 10A/250V AC |
| Contact Resistance | ≤50mΩ |
| Insulation Resistance | ≥100MΩ at 500V DC |
| Dielectric Strength | 2500V AC for 1 minute |
| Operating Temperature | -40°C to +85°C |
| Storage Temperature | -40°C to +125°C |
| Mechanical Life | 10 million operations |
| Electrical Life | 100,000 operations (resistive load) |
| Weight | 35g |
Instructions:
Installation:
- Ensure the relay is mounted on a flat, stable surface.
- Use the provided mounting holes for secure attachment.
Wiring:
- Connect the coil terminals to the appropriate power source (12V DC).
- Connect the common (COM), normally open (NO), and normally closed (NC) contacts to the circuit as required.
Operation:
- When the coil is energized, the contacts will switch from their default state to the activated state.
- The relay can handle up to 10A at 250V AC, but ensure the load does not exceed these ratings to avoid damage.
Testing:
- Test the relay with a multimeter to verify the continuity of the contacts before connecting it to the main circuit.
- Check the insulation resistance and dielectric strength to ensure proper functionality.
Maintenance:
- Regularly inspect the relay for signs of wear or damage.
- Clean the contacts if necessary using a soft, dry cloth.
Safety:
- Always disconnect the power supply before performing any maintenance or testing.
- Do not exceed the rated load or operating temperature range to prevent safety hazards.
Storage:
- Store the relay in a dry, cool place away from direct sunlight and corrosive substances.
